We'll be in Argentina by the end of April and would like to know what the conditions are in El Calafate in early May. Is it worth going there or would it be too cold?
It is difficult to predict the weather and especially for a short stay. However, as long as you realize that it will be cold and with possible quickly changing weather then it's ok to visit.
You will be able to see the glacier, however if the weather changes then some of the glacier activities may be cancelled.
